| Amazon Using Amazon is is possible to design and deploy a virtual infrastructure of almost any size. It has the ability to delivers bulk file storage, virtualized servers, virtual SANs, message queuing systems, payment processing, relational databases, map-reduce clusters (via Hadoop), and more...Many indie developers use Amazon Web Services (AWS) to deliver all or part of their online presence. AWS is a pay as you go service and you are charged only for what you use (CPU time, network bandwidth, advanced monitoring services, etc) there are no monthly minimums and no startup or termination fees. http://aws.amazon.comsales@amazon.com |

| Esellerate Esellerate can be a one-stop solution for indie developers in that that can handle all aspects of an online presence from the web site thought the payment processing to the generation of license keys and other activation tokens.Esellerate charges a sliding scale per purchase which is usually some percentage of the item price + a fixed fee per that depeneds on the overall sales volume.. http://www.esellerate.com |
| Kagi Kagi is an eCommerce platform provider that allows software developers and others to have an integrated platform for selling good and services online.Kagi can be a one-stop solution for indie developers in that that can handle all aspects of an online presence from the web site thought the payment processing to the generation of license keys and other activation tokens.Kagi charges a sliding scale per purchase which is usually some percentage of the item price + a fixed fee per that depeneds on the overall sales volume.. http://www.kagi.com |
| PayPal Paypal is payments processor that allows users to send or receive payments via the Internet using bank accounts or most major credit cards.They alsooffer tools, software and APIs that allow 3d parties to integrate payments directly into web sites or applications. http://www.paypal.com |
